site stats

Generate context free grammar from language

WebTools. From Wikipedia, the free encyclopedia. In formal language theory, a context-free language ( CFL) is a language generated by a context-free grammar (CFG). Context … WebMar 2, 2024 · rici is correct. To show the grammars are equivalent (that they generate the same language), you can show that one is capable of replicating the other, thereby generating the same strings. For instance, the proposed grammar can generate (S)S and E as follows: `S => SS => (S)S` and `S => E`. Your grammar can replicate the other …

How to construct a CFG based on a given regular expression

WebMay 3, 2014 · Construct a finite state machine which accepts the same language as the regular expression. Create a grammar whose terminals are those in the alphabet of the regular expression, ... already described). The result is a regular grammar, a context-free grammar that obeys the additional constraint that each right-hand side has at most one … WebA context-free grammar is a notation for describing languages. It is more powerful than finite ... CFG is called a context-free language. There are CFL’s that are not regular languages, such as the example just ... create a new variable A for { }. One production for A: A -> . Use A in place of { }. 23 Example: Grouping mercury insurance group san antonio https://kadousonline.com

Context Free Grammar - Automata - TAE - Tutorial And Example

Webcontext: 1 n the set of facts or circumstances that surround a situation or event “the historical context ” Synonyms: circumstance , setting Types: conditions the set of … WebContext free grammar. Context free grammar is a formal grammar which is used to generate all possible strings in a given formal language. T describes a finite set of terminal symbols. S is the start symbol. In CFG, the start symbol is used to derive the string. You can derive the string by repeatedly replacing a non-terminal by the right hand ... WebJun 16, 2024 · Generate a Context free grammar for the language L anbm m n - A context-free grammar is a quadruple G = (N, T, P, S),Where,N is a finite set of … how old is kathy levin

CS 420, Spring 2024

Category:Grammophone, a context-free grammar checker - GitHub Pages

Tags:Generate context free grammar from language

Generate context free grammar from language

What is context free grammar Explain with examples

WebFeb 26, 2016 · Classification of Context Free Grammars. C ontext F ree G rammars (CFG) can be classified on the basis of following two properties: 1) Based on number of strings … WebMar 31, 2024 · Context-Free Grammar(CFG) You will hear CFG a lot of time in this blog or any other blog related to this topic, so let's first know what CFG is. It stands for Context-Free Grammar. The grammar is used to create all string patterns from a formal language. It can be defined by using four tuples as shown below: G = (V, T, P, S) Explanation

Generate context free grammar from language

Did you know?

WebNov 5, 2015 · It is undecidable: Determining if a context-free grammar generates all possible strings, or if it is ambiguous. Decidable/undecidable : Does a given context free grammar generate an infinite number of strings? WebL S is context-free by definition. We will prove it is not regular. The idea comes from the rule, B → S B S. Let L B be the language generated by the two rules above with B as the start symbol. Claim: We have the following inclusions of languages. { b } ∪ { b i + 1 a b i a ∣ i ≥ 0 } ⊆ L S. { b i a b i ∣ i ≥ 0 } ⊆ L B.

WebContext-Free Grammars Formally, a context-free grammar is a collection of four items: A set of nonterminal symbols (also called variables), A set of terminal symbols (the … WebContext-Free Grammars Formally, a context-free grammar is a collection of four objects: A set of nonterminal symbols (also called variables), A set of terminal symbols (the alphabet of the CFG) A set of production rules saying how each nonterminal can be converted by a string of terminals and nonterminals, and A start symbol (which must be a

Web3.2. DERIVATIONS AND CONTEXT-FREE LANGUAGES 37 Definition 3.2.2 Given a context-free grammar G =(V,Σ,P,S), the language generated by G is the set L(G)={w ∈ … WebContext definition, the parts of a written or spoken statement that precede or follow a specific word or passage, usually influencing its meaning or effect: You have …

Web2 days ago · 0. Here is the language and I want to create a context-free grammar for it: b (bc+a)*a (a+b)*c*. Here is my answer but I don't know if it's right or not: S → bAaB A → bcA aA epsilon B → cB aB epsilon. context-free-grammar. regular-language. nsregularexpression. context-free-language.

WebFirst, we can achieve the union of the CFGs for the three languages: S → S 1 S 2 S 3. Now, the set of strings { a i b j i > j } is generated by a simple CFG: S 1 → a S 1 b a S … mercury insurance hamilton njWebThe Context Free Grammar Checker ... For transforming the grammar: left recursion removal, factoring, reachability, realizability, follow set clash removal, LR(0)-state … how old is kathy lee griffinWebThe language of a context-free grammar is the set of strings that can be derived from its start variable. A context-free language is any language that is generated by a context-free grammar. For example, { 0 n 1 n: n ≥ 0 } is context-free because it is generated by the context-free grammar ( { S }, { 0, 1 }, R, S), where the set of rules, R, is. how old is kathy jacobsWebDec 28, 2024 · Formal Definitions of Context Free Grammar. V: - V is a finite set of variables also called non-terminals. T: - T is a finite set of symbols called terminals that form the strings of the language generated by the grammar. P: - P is a finite set of rules called production rules, each rule have a single variable on the left – hand side and ... mercury insurance headquarter addressWebSep 21, 2024 · Using context-free grammar formalism to parse English sentences to determine their structure to help computer to better understand the meaning of the sentence. github python parser sentiment-analysis learn-to-code trending-repositories learning-by-doing context-free-grammar trending-topics sentence-parser. Updated on Jun 17, 2024. how old is kathy levine from qvcmercury insurance investor relationsWebMar 16, 2024 · Classification of Context Free Grammars. C ontext F ree G rammars (CFG) can be classified on the basis of following two properties: 1) Based on number of strings it generates. If CFG is generating finite number of strings, then CFG is Non-Recursive (or the grammar is said to be Non-recursive grammar) If CFG can generate … mercury insurance human resources